Scott Mantua River Hill, wrestling
Mantua, who wrapped up his second regional title last weekend at the Class 2A-1A South tournament, will set his sights on winning his third state crown this weekend. At the regionals, the 112-pound senior won three bouts - with a 59-second pin, an 8-1 decision and a 16-7 major decision. Mantua is 46-1 this season, 115-4 for his career and has won 61 of his past 62 matches. He has a 3.78 grade-point average.
